December 19, 1958 – April 3, 2026

Olean- Julie L. Harter “Loving Mother, Grandmother & Great Grandmother”

Julie Lynn Harder, 67, passed away peacefully on Friday, April 3, 2026, to join her loved ones in the afterlife. Born on December 19, 1958, Julie was a woman whose life was defined by her roles as a devoted wife, a loving mother, and a proud grandmother.

While her health in later years kept her from attending every outing, Julie’s heart was always present. She was her grandchildren’s biggest cheerleader from afar, never missing an opportunity to follow up on their latest adventures. Whether it was a small goal reached or a major achievement, Julie made sure everyone knew how much she beamed with pride for “her kids.” Her family was her greatest joy and her favorite topic of conversation.

Her legacy of love lives on through her children and the many grandchildren she adored. She is survived by her daughter, Staci (Tony Brockel) Tarr, her sons, Bradley Tarr and Jessie Tarr, her grandchildren, Giden Tarr, Greyson Brockel, Mercedes, Devon, and Jaeden, her great-granddaughter: Kyla, affectionately known as “Little Red.”

Julie was a woman who was deeply loved and will be profoundly missed by all who knew her. Her family takes comfort in knowing she is at peace and reunited with those she lost too soon.

Julie was preceded in death by her beloved husband, William “Hondo” Harder; her son, Richard James Tarr on January 5, 2021; her parents, Maude and Richard Reed, and two infant siblings, Richard and Terry.

Friends will be received at the Letro-McIntosh-Spink Funeral Home, Inc., 646 E. State St., Olean on Wednesday, April 8, 2026, from 11:00am to 1:00pm at which time a funeral service will be held. The Rev. Mark Chapman, Pastor of Allegany Baptist Church will officiate. Online condolences may be made at www.letromcintoshspinkfuneralhome.com
